ABSOLUTE MAXIMUM RATINGS (1)
Input Supply Voltage VIN ............................. 6.5V
SW Voltage VSW................... –0.3V to VIN + 0.3V
BS to SW Voltage .........................–0.3V to +6V
Voltage at All Other Pins ...............–0.3V to +6V
Storage Temperature.............. –55°C to +150°C
Recommended Operating Conditions (2)
Input Supply Voltage VIN ....................2.6V to 6V
Output Voltage VOUT........................0.9V to 4.5V
Operating Temperature............. –40°C to +85°C
